Felix's Life of Saint Guthlac: Texts, Translation and Notes
In the Old English translation of the Vita, the word used to translate it is twibil, a word found frequently in O.E. vocabularies, usually glossing bipennis. The twibil was a kind of axe with two cutting edges used for cutting mortises. The word abo  ...
Felix, Bertram Colgrave, 1985

The Woodwright's Companion: Exploring Traditional Woodcraft
It is called a twivil or twibil because it is a double-ended tool with two "bills." One of the ends of the T- shaped tool is shaped like a sharply hooked chisel; the other , like a broad knife. To make the mortice, bore two spaced holes through the post  ...
Roy Underhill, 1983
